DeFi Mining Pools: Unlocking the Potential of Peer-to-Peer Cryptocurrency Mining
In the world of cryptocurrency, decentralization is a cornerstone principle. This philosophy has led to the emergence of decentralized finance (DeFi), an ecosystem that enables users to trade cryptocurrencies without intermediaries or central authority. At the heart of DeFi lies mining—a process through which new cryptocurrencies are generated and distributed among miners who contribute computing power. The traditional mining model involves centralized entities like pools that aggregate the computational resources of multiple participants. However, within the DeFi ecosystem, this model has evolved into something more democratic: DeFi mining pools.
A DeFi mining pool is a decentralized entity where participants collectively contribute their computational power and resources to mine cryptocurrencies. This approach not only leverages the potential for increased efficiency in finding new blocks but also enriches the DeFi experience by allowing users to participate on a more equal footing, regardless of their individual computing capabilities.
The Rise of DeFi Mining Pools
The advent of smart contracts and decentralized applications (DApps) on platforms like Ethereum has paved the way for the rise of DeFi mining pools. Smart contracts enable automated processes that govern how rewards are distributed among participants based on a predefined algorithm, ensuring fairness in the face of varying levels of contribution. DApps facilitate interaction between miners and the pool, making it easier to monitor participation and distribution of rewards.
DeFi mining pools offer several advantages over traditional centralized mining pools:
1. Democracy in Mining: DeFi mining pools democratize access to cryptocurrency mining by allowing participants with lower computational resources or those without specialized equipment to still earn rewards. This democratization ensures that the benefits of decentralization are not limited to a select few but can be accessed by a broader spectrum of users.
2. Security and Transparency: DeFi pools rely on smart contracts, which operate on the blockchain, ensuring transparency and security. The absence of intermediaries reduces the risk of fraud or mismanagement compared to traditional mining pools that might suffer from a single point of failure.
3. Efficiency and Scalability: By pooling resources, DeFi mining pools can mine more efficiently than individual miners without incurring high transaction costs. This efficiency is further enhanced through the scalability provided by smart contracts, which can handle multiple participants' operations with ease.
4. Innovation and Adaptability: The decentralized nature of DeFi mining pools fosters innovation in reward distribution mechanisms and governance structures. As a result, users are continuously exposed to new ideas and improvements that enhance their overall cryptocurrency mining experience.
Participating in DeFi Mining Pools
To participate in a DeFi mining pool, individuals typically need to deposit cryptocurrencies into the smart contract representing the pool. The amount of computational power contributed by each participant is determined based on the proportion of their stake relative to the total pool's resources. Rewards are then distributed according to this proportional contribution and the fees paid by the pool.
Interacting with DeFi mining pools involves a few key steps:
Registration: Users need to register an account or create one if they do not already have one on the blockchain network where the mining pool operates (e.g., Ethereum).
Deposit Cryptocurrencies: Participants deposit their cryptocurrencies into the smart contract that represents the DeFi mining pool. This step is crucial as it establishes their stake in the pool and their potential share of rewards.
Optimization: Since the efficiency of mining can depend on factors like network conditions or hardware, participants should optimize their setup within the constraints allowed by the pool's smart contract rules.
Reward Claiming: Once a new block is successfully mined (a process known as "staking" in Ethereum), participants are entitled to claim their share of the newly minted tokens and any fees collected from transactions passed through the mining pool. This can be automated by using DApps or executed manually based on the smart contract's instructions.
Challenges and Future Prospects
While DeFi mining pools offer significant advantages, they also face challenges. Notable obstacles include network congestion, transaction costs, and security vulnerabilities that could potentially affect reward distribution mechanisms if not properly safeguarded by smart contract design. Additionally, the regulatory landscape surrounding cryptocurrencies and decentralized applications is still evolving, posing uncertainties for long-term viability of DeFi mining pools as legal entities.
Looking ahead, the future of DeFi mining pools looks promising. As blockchain technology matures, transaction costs are expected to decrease, making it more efficient to participate in these pools. Further technological advancements could also lead to better security measures and improved governance structures within these ecosystems. The decentralized nature of DeFI mining pools inherently positions them as key players in the broader adoption and integration of cryptocurrency technologies into global economies.
In conclusion, DeFi mining pools represent a significant evolution in how cryptocurrencies are mined and distributed. By embracing decentralization, efficiency, and innovation, they offer a more inclusive and secure alternative to traditional mining methods. As the landscape of decentralized finance continues to grow, so too will the opportunities for miners through participation in DeFi mining pools.